i found some i got last year in a trade. are they still good and if so how do i plant them.
mt laurel seeds
Are they Texas mtn laurel? Hard casing?
yes, redish-orange hard seeds
Scarification. I think the seeds are more viable when fresh from the pod. Cuttings from juvenile trees works the best. TX Mtn Laurels grow really slow. If they don't work---I'll send you some later in the season.
